DC The Don has cemented himself as a powerhouse in the underground and mainstream crossover scene. His music blends the high-energy aesthetics of rage rap, the melodic sensibilities of emo-pop, and the raw grit of traditional trap. For music producers, replicating this unique sonic identity requires a highly specialized selection of sounds.
